First and foremost, let’s talk about RTP (Return to Player). This is the percentage of money that the pokie game pays out over time. A higher RTP means a higher chance of winning, so it’s crucial to choose a game with a good RTP. In New Zealand, the average RTP for online pokies is around 95%, but some games can offer as high as 98% or more.
Another important factor to consider is volatility. This refers to the frequency and size of wins. Low-volatility pokies offer smaller, more frequent wins, while high-volatility pokies offer bigger, less frequent wins. If you’re looking for a game that will keep you on the edge of your seat, a high-volatility pokie might be the way to go. But if you prefer a more consistent stream of wins, a low-volatility pokie could be the better choice.

Online Pokies NZ: RTP, Volatility, and Slot Features in New Zealand Casinos
When it comes to online pokies in New Zealand, understanding the Return to Player (RTP) and volatility is crucial to making informed decisions. RTP is the percentage of money that a pokie machine pays out over a certain period, while volatility refers to the frequency and size of wins. A high RTP doesn’t necessarily mean a high volatility, and vice versa. For example, a pokie with an RTP of 95% might have a low volatility, meaning it pays out smaller, more frequent wins, while a pokie with an RTP of 90% might have a high volatility, resulting in fewer, but larger wins.
